Full-time · Amsterdam
Junior Product Engineer
We’re searching for a talented product engineer. If you’re passionate about building well-crafted, thoughtfully designed products and have full-stack experience—we’d love to talk.
At Lemni, we’re redefining how businesses interact with their customers. Lemni is a completely new approach to customer experience. Our tools allow businesses to create Ai Agents that deliver personal customer care at scale. From designing collaborative editors to developing cutting-edge Ai agents and developer tools, we tackle a wide array of exciting challenges.
While knowledge gives us the foundation to build, it’s imagination that lights the way forward. We believe that thinking beyond the known is how breakthroughs happen. At Lemni, we explore boldly, hold strong opinions loosely, and question continuously. It’s not just about understanding what exists—it’s about envisioning what could be.
As a Junior Product Engineer, you’ll work on impactful projects that combine strong engineering principles with great design. You’ll help deliver well-crafted features, ensuring our tools not only perform exceptionally but also delight our users. With mentorship and support, you’ll grow your skills in a fast-paced, collaborative environment where your work makes a real difference.
What you’ll do
As a Junior Product Engineer, you’ll work across the stack on a variety of tasks, from implementing collaborative real-time interfaces to optimizing server-side performance. You’ll gain hands-on experience with the full product lifecycle while receiving mentorship to grow into a highly skilled product engineer.
—
Build and implement high-quality, full-stack product features
—
Collaborate with designers to bring ideas to life
—
Create and maintain well-structured, maintainable codebases
—
Iterate on existing features to enhance performance, usability, and design
—
Work on CI/CD pipelines using Github Actions and our cloud infrastructure on AWS
—
Prototype and test new concepts to inform future development
—
Ensure the technical execution of features aligns with our design and usability standards
—
Contribute to improving our development practices and tools
Requirements
—
2+ years of experience as a software engineer
—
Full-stack experience, including JavaScript/TypeScript and frameworks like React and Node.js
—
Solid understanding of modern web technologies, including APIs, databases, and front-end frameworks
—
Passion for well-designed, high-quality products
—
Familiarity with crafting efficient, maintainable, and scalable code
—
Strong interest in user experience and how design enhances usability
—
Experience with technical tools such as Git, VSCode, and CI/CD pipelines
What we offer
—
Mentorship and support to help you grow your career
—
Engaging and challenging work in a fast-paced environment
—
Ownership of your projects
—
Competitive salary and equity
—
Flexible full-time hours and a generous vacation policy
—
A vibrant Amsterdam office
—
International team and company retreats
—
MacBook and top-notch tools to support your work